Specification

Part Description
Frame Rocky Mountain 6061 Alloy | Threaded BB | Boost 148mm | Tapered Zerostack Headtube | Dropper Post Compatible.
Fork Suntour XCM34 DS 130mm
Front Travel 130mm
Headset Rocky Mountain | Loose Ball Bearings | 1.5" Crown Race
Stem Rocky Mountain 31.8 XC | 7° Rise | All Sizes = 40mm
Handlebar Rocky Mountain AM | 780mm Width | 25mm Rise | 9° Backsweep | 5° Upsweep | 31.8 Clamp
Grips Rocky Mountain Lock On Light
Brakes Shimano MT4100 2 Piston | Resin Pads | F:Shimano RT10 180mm | R:Shimano RT10 180mm
Shifters MicroShift Advent X 10spd
Rear Derailleur MicroShift Advent X 10spd With Clutch
Cranks & Chainring Rocky Mountain Microdrive 3PC | 28T |76mm Asymmetrical BCD | Crank Length: XS-SM-MD = 170-mm | LG - XL = 175mm
Bottom Bracket Sealed Cartridge Bearing
Cassette Shimano Deore 11-46T 10spd
Chain KMC X10-1
Front Hub Rocky Mountain Boost 15mm
Rear Hub Shimano MT400 Boost 148mm
Spokes 2.0 Stainless
Rims Rocky Mountain TR30 Tubeless | 32HTubeless Compatible - Tape / Valves / Sealant Not Incl
Tires F:Kenda Amrak 29 x 2.6 // R:Kenda Amrak 29 x 2.6
Seatpost Rocky Mountain Toonie Drop Composite 30.9mm | SM = 125mm | MD = 150mm | LG - XL = 170mm
Saddle Rocky Mountain 148 Steel

Where are Rocky Mountain Located?
Rocky Mountain have offices in North Vancouver, BC and Saint-Georges, QC, they have grown from scrappy Vancouver startup to global in scope.
